Symptoms

  • •AC not blowing cold air
  • •Unusual noises coming from the AC compressor
  • •AC compressor not engaging
  • •Foul odor from the vents
  • •Increased humidity inside the vehicle
  • •AC control lights not illuminating

Solution
1. Preparation
  • Gather tools and parts required for the repair.
  • Disconnect the negative battery terminal to prevent electrical shorts.
2. Check and Recharge Refrigerant
  • Tools Required: Manifold gauge set, refrigerant.
  • Verify the refrigerant level using the manifold gauge set.
  • If low, connect the refrigerant canister to the low-pressure port and recharge to the manufacturer's specifications (usually around 40-50 psi for R-134a).
  • Monitor the pressure and ensure no leaks are present during the recharge.
3. Inspect and Repair AC Compressor
  • Tools Required: Wrench set, torque wrench, replacement AC compressor (if necessary).
  • If the compressor is not engaging, check the electrical connections and fuses.
  • If the compressor is faulty, remove the serpentine belt by loosening the tensioner.
  • Unbolt the AC compressor from its mounting bracket and disconnect the refrigerant lines.
  • Install the new or repaired compressor, ensuring all connections are secure and torque to manufacturer specifications.
4. Replace Cabin Air Filter
  • Tools Required: None.
  • Locate the cabin air filter housing (usually behind the glove compartment).
  • Remove the old filter and install a new one, ensuring it is oriented correctly.
5. System Testing
  • Reconnect the negative battery terminal.
  • Start the engine and turn on the AC to the maximum setting.
  • Monitor the air temperature from the vents to confirm proper cooling.
